What is transpiration?

Back

Transpiration is the process by which water is absorbed by plant roots, moves through plants, and is released as water vapor through small openings called stomata in the leaves.

What are the main functions of transpiration?

Back

The main functions of transpiration are to transport water and mineral salts from the roots to the leaves, and to help regulate temperature and maintain plant structure.

How does temperature affect the rate of transpiration?

Back

As the surrounding temperature increases, the rate of transpiration increases, causing plants to lose water faster.

What is guttation?

Back

Guttation is the process of water loss from plants in liquid form through hydathodes, which are openings at the edges of leaves.

What is the role of stomata in transpiration?

Back

Stomata are small openings on the surface of leaves that allow water vapor to escape during transpiration.
